Buying Electronics In Argentina Prices, Taxes

Since this is Argentina you would think that paying for electronics would be cheaper, since people earn less.  However, though many things are cheaper, you have yet to realize that taxes here are 40 to 60% on imported goods.  Sure you don’t mind paying a bit more for a bottle of beer, but that Sony Playstation 3 for $1000 starts to seem expensive.  If you come to Argentina, make sure to bring any electronics you need BEFORE you arrive.

The main point is, that check the taxes on electronics on a country, such as Argentina, before going there.  You might be astonished at the prices of laptops, tvs, and even video game systems.  The Playstation 2 still sells at $300 here!
